The Qatari Embassy in Croatia is a bilateral mission in Zagreb and promotes Qatari interests in Croatia. The embassy of Qatar also plays an important role in development, cultural affairs and contacts with the local press of Croatia. The Qatari Embassy in Zagreb is headed by Khalifa Bader Khalifa Ali Althani, Charge dAffaires a.i. of Qatar to Croatia.

Embassy Consular Department and Services

The consular department of the Qatari Embassy in Zagreb offers consular assistance. The consular department in general offers services for visitors from Croatia to Qatar as wel as for Qatari citizens in Croatia. Generally, services comprise of visa applications, passport renewals, marriage registration, legalization of documents, birth of a child, Qatari nationality issues and more.
